Output b3596dbba7310bd5e84ce19779e0dcd977e2a3484bba8f8c1e808d3cfdf6e112:3

value
421636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8ad66b1f980f201f027393b4c8fb4fc8b9c339e7c479ae788a638c125b83ad64
address
tb1p3ttxk8ucpusp7qnnjw6v3760ezuuxw08c3u6u7y2vwxpykur44jq7v05nf
transaction
b3596dbba7310bd5e84ce19779e0dcd977e2a3484bba8f8c1e808d3cfdf6e112
confirmations
69236
spent
true